Israeli settlers uproot dozens of olive trees in Ramallah-area village

 

RAMALLAH, August 18, 2018 (WAFA) – Israeli settlers Saturday uprooted dozens of olive saplings and destroyed a number of fully grown ones in the village of Ras Karkar, west of the West bank governorate of Ramallah, said local sources.

Sources told WAFA settlers broke into a privately-owned Palestinian land in the northern part of the village of Ras Karkar and uprooted dozens of olive saplings. They also destroyed a number of fully-grown olive trees.

Settlers further sprayed Hebrew –language racist graffiti at the walls of a water well in the same area.
